A nice day outside today, but we will have to wait just one more day to see turf racing at Hawthorne as it was just a little wet.  I expect we will be on the grass tomorrow with a good turf course for the Sunday nine race card.  

 

Looking back at the Friday card, the track paid evenly and the payouts were great. On Friday, Tim Thornton made his statement with a three-bagger as he is now within five of Tanner Riggs for tops in the jockey standings.  Diego Sanchez also had a double on the card.  Trainer Rusty Hellman may have been foreshadowing his big day last week when Devient Behavior and Hangman worked in company a week ago Thursday.  The two horses looked good that day and they looked even better yesterday when both were victorious in tough races.

 

Nominations for the $200,000 Grade 3 Sixty Sails Handicap were released and 23 fillies and mares have been nominated for the 1 1/8 miles race to take place next Saturday.  This race will come up with a very solid field as we draw the race on Tuesday.  The view the noms and past performances for the Sixty Sails, click on the “Horsemen” section of our website and they are posted under the Stakes Schedule.

Best Bets

 

Race 4 - #1 – Michael’s Dreamin’ – He was trying to run down Kemp in his last out and almost got there in a day where Kemp was not pushed along on the lead.  Today, there is some other pace in the race, which could set things up perfectly for Michael to come charging late.

 

Race 8 - #5 – Bulls First Trick – The break ended the day for this one last time out as he got destroyed out of the gate.  He gets some pace to chase in here and if he can get remotely close to his start two races back, that should be enough to handle these.
